Solar energy conversion using first row d-block metal coordination compound sensitizers and redox mediators

Catherine E. Housecroft, Edwin C. Constable

2022Chemical Science89 citationsDOIOpen Access PDF

Abstract

The progress over the last decade in the applications of first row d-block metal, especially iron, cobalt, copper and zinc, coordination compounds in redox shuttles and sensitizers in dye-sensitized solar cells is reviewed.
